Frequently Asked Questions
- Is Regular Soda inflammatory?
- Yes. Regular Soda scores +3.8 on the Inflamous inflammation scale, making it pro-inflammatory. High added sugar and negligible fiber make soda strongly pro-inflammatory.
- Is Regular Soda good for an anti-inflammatory diet?
- Regular Soda scores +3.8, which is pro-inflammatory. Consider lower-inflammation alternatives such as sparkling water citrus, unsweetened green tea.
- What is the inflammation score of Regular Soda?
- Regular Soda has an Inflamous inflammation score of +3.8. Scores below -1 are anti-inflammatory, -1 to +1 are neutral, and above +1 are pro-inflammatory. This score is based on ingredient-level analysis using DII-inspired methodology.
- What are healthier alternatives to Regular Soda?
- Lower-inflammation alternatives to Regular Soda include sparkling water citrus, unsweetened green tea. These options tend to have lower inflammatory profiles based on their ingredient composition.
